In a medium bowl, mix together Greek yogurt, olive oil, minced garlic, dried oregano, thyme, paprika, lemon juice, salt, and pepper to create a marinade.
Add the chicken tenders to the marinade, ensuring they are well coated.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es (or up to 2 hours for more flavor).
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Remove the chicken tenders from the marinade and place them on the prepared baking sheet.
Sprinkle crumbled feta cheese and chopped olives evenly over the chicken tenders.
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, until the chicken is cooked through and golden brown on top.
Remove from the oven and let rest for a few minutes before serving.
Garnish with fresh parsley for an extra pop of color and freshness.
